Ms. Rabia Iftikhar | Environmental Science | Research Excellence Award

Xi’an Jiaotong University | China

Ms. Rabia Iftikhar is an emerging researcher in environmental nanotechnology and advanced materials, with a focus on sustainable wastewater treatment and catalytic processes. Her research integrates nanomaterials synthesis, green chemistry, and advanced oxidation processes for the remediation of dye-contaminated effluents. She has contributed to studies on iron-coated reduced graphene oxide (Fe-RGO) as an efficient catalyst in heterogeneous catalytic ozonation and on green-synthesized ZnO nanoparticles for antimicrobial applications. Her interdisciplinary work spans environmental chemistry, materials science, and energy–environment systems, including green hydrogen deployment. She has published in peer-reviewed journals and is actively engaged in research addressing industrial wastewater pollution, resource recovery, and sustainable treatment technologies.

Mr. Araf Mahmud | Environmental Science | Research Excellence Award

Dhaka International University | Bangladesh

Mr. Araf Mahmud is an emerging researcher in environmental radioactivity, nuclear safety, and materials-related applications, with a strong focus on radiological risk assessment and multivariate statistical analysis of environmental matrices. His work addresses natural and anthropogenic radioactivity in soils, sands, sediments, and coastal and industrial regions, with implications for public health, ecological safety, and nuclear facility siting. He has contributed to pioneering baseline studies around power plants, gas fields, ship-breaking zones, and industrial belts in South and Southeast Asia. His research integrates gamma spectrometry, hazard index modeling, GIS-based analysis, and statistical techniques to support evidence-based environmental monitoring and policy-relevant radiation protection frameworks.

Mr. Pouya Ghades | Computer Science | Best Academic Researcher Award

University Of Mohaghegh Ardebili | Iran

Mr. Pouya Ghadesi is an emerging researcher in artificial intelligence and intelligent systems, with a strong focus on deep learning, computer vision, and image processing. His research centers on developing lightweight and optimized neural network architectures for real-world classification and detection problems. He is the co-author of a peer-reviewed article in Scientific Reports (2025) on land-use classification using MobileNetV3 integrated with the Greedy Osprey Optimization algorithm. His work emphasizes model efficiency, accuracy improvement, and benchmarking against state-of-the-art methods. He has contributed to multiple research projects at the intersection of machine learning and vision systems and has received the NST Award for research excellence.
